Pan-Seared Steak with Garlic Herbs, Roasted Green Beans, and Rice
Tender pan-seared sirloin steak infused with garlic and fresh herbs, served alongside perfectly roasted green beans and fluffy rice. A simple yet elegant and flavorful meal.
Ingredients
- dry rice115 g
- garlic8 g
- olive oil36.5 ml
- salt3 g
- black pepper2 g
- sirloin steak (raw)451 g
- green beans240 g
- fresh rosemary5 g
- fresh thyme5 g
Instructions
- 1Step 1
Cook the dry rice according to package instructions. Keep warm.
- 2Step 2
Preheat oven to 200°C (400°F). Trim the ends of the green beans.
- 3Step 3
In a bowl, toss the green beans with 10ml of olive oil, salt, and pepper.
- 4Step 4
Spread the green beans in a single layer on a baking sheet. Roast for 15-20 minutes, or until tender-crisp and slightly browned.
- 5Step 5
Pat the sirloin steak dry with paper towels. Season generously with salt and black pepper.
